3/19/25, 2:22 PM         Investopia and SIEF sign MoU to exchange expertise in entrepreneurship, new economy and investment promotion
        Dr Jean Fares, CEO of Investopia, and William Wang, the Chief Representative for Middle East & Africa
        at SIEF, signed the MoU. The partnership seeks to provide more enablers and opportunities that foster a
        competitive investment environment for businessmen, investors, and entrepreneurs in the UAE and
        China.



        Promoting Investopia in the Chinese market




        Under the terms of the MoU, SIEF will promote Investopia through its various digital platforms and
        communication channels. In addition to expanding its reach to investors, entrepreneurs, and within the

        Chinese private sector, the goal is to improve investment collaboration prospects between the UAE and
        China. The collaboration also explores the prospect of hosting a global edition of Investopia in China.
        The initiative exemplifies the shared commitment of both parties to enhancing global economic dialogue
        and fostering an environment conducive to the exchange of knowledge and expertise at the private

        sector level.


        The MoU paves the way for new strategic partnerships to bolster global economic growth and
        strengthen the UAE's position as a global hub for investment and entrepreneurship. The agreement also
        aligns with Investopia’s goal to expand its reach regionally and globally by launching new initiatives in

        emerging markets and fostering creativity and entrepreneurship in the new economy. The move is
        expected to offer a range of investment opportunities across various vital economic sectors.

        Sino-International Entrepreneurs Federation (SIEF)


        SIEF is a key Chinese economic organization committed to fostering the entrepreneurship and
        investment environment by connecting Chinese entrepreneurs with global markets. Furthermore, it
        organises high-level economic and investment events that bring together leading Chinese and global

        companies, reinforcing its role as a significant platform in the business and investment realms. Since
        2023, SIEF has hosted the Annual China-Arab Entrepreneurs Summit, a key initiative that connects
        prominent business leaders and public sector in China and the Middle East.


        UAE-China economic relations


        The UAE and China share robust economic and trade ties, with China being the UAE's largest global
        trade partner. In addition, the UAE is China's largest partner in the Middle East and North Africa (MENA)

        region. There are approximately 15,500 Chinese companies currently operating in the UAE.
